Address

16JoFVuk4zF2x9Y6XjeGC9LJQMp91j7Aw3
Confirmed tx count
2
Confirmed received
1 output (0.01375051 BTC)
Confirmed spent
1 output (0.01375051 BTC)
Confirmed unspent
No outputs